So DMC3 is harder to play w/o a gmepad than DMC4???
Harder to play with a keyboard, I meant.
DMC3 has some issues with some controllers, don't remmeber which ones, it's also a little hard to get used to with the keyboard mainly because of the lack of instructions and tutorials.
DMC4 supports all modern controllers, the interface is much more user friendly and keyboard options are better organized. Nonetheless, DMC is made to play with a gamepad.

While controller is nice, DMC 4 works just fine on keyboard from my experience. I've only had minor problems with Dante's weapon switching (which goes in a cyclic pattern) or tapping complicated moves like Exceeding-Calibur while holding a gun charge. I don't know if these would be better on a controller, due to the sheer amount of buttons involved at once.
The one and only occasion when I've missed it was Pandora's Revenge attack, which requires you to "spin LS controller twice in any direction". Translated to keyboard, those are the direction keys, meaning that the required sequence is mashing W-D-S-A quickly twice or thrice. Since they're also movement, you're lucky to ever trigger it, let alone aim at something with revenge.
